Published on: May 12, 2025 | Source:A “click to cancel” law was last month passed in California, and now the FTC has ratified a federal rule designed to achieve the same goal. The idea of both is to force companies to make it as easy to cancel an online or app subscription as it is to sign up in the first place. Update: The FTC has announced that enforcement has been pushed back from May 14 to July 14 to give companies more time to respond – and that it...
Published on: May 12, 2025 | Source:What is RISC-V? RISC-V, pronounced “risk five,” is a modern open-source instruction set architecture (ISA) based on reduced instruction set computer (RISC) principles. In simple terms, it’s like a blueprint that defines a set of instructions that a processor can execute.RISC-V is designed to be highly modular, efficient and flexible. Originally developed by the University of California in 2010, the open-source...
